In a leadership move that underscores its people-first growth plan, Turtlemint Fintech Solutions Limited has elevated its Chief Human Resource Officer, Monica Anshul Mishra, to Senior Management Personnel, effective September 9, 2026. The designation, approved by the board, places Mishra in the senior-most tier of the company’s leadership — signaling that talent strategy and culture will be central to the fintech’s plans as it scales.
Mishra is described as a seasoned HR leader with more than 22 years of experience across banking, financial services, healthcare, retail, fashion, and HR advisory. She holds an MBA in Human Resources and Marketing from Vikram University and has a Master’s degree in HR. As CHRO, and now a key SMP, she is expected to shape Turtlemint’s talent agenda—from recruitment and development to performance management and organizational culture—as the business expands its footprint in the fintech space.
